Brewery Tour and Beer Tasting in Brisbane: A Detailed Look
If you’re a lover of craft beer or simply curious about Brisbane’s burgeoning brewing scene, this Brewery Tour and Beer Tasting offers a relaxed way to explore some of the city’s best spots without the hassle of planning. For $101.20 per person, you get a 6 to 7-hour experience that includes visits to four distinctive breweries, all in the company of a knowledgeable guide and driver. The tour is designed for those who want to taste local brews, learn about the brewing process, and avoid the stress of navigating unfamiliar streets and transportation.
The tour begins with door-to-door pickup from your Brisbane hotel—an often overlooked but highly valuable feature that means no worries about driving or parking. You’ll travel comfortably in a Mercedes Benz bus, which adds a touch of class and comfort to the day. Your guide, whose expertise shines through, will handle the logistics, ensure you get the tastings, and share insights about Brisbane’s craft beer culture.
Two things that stand out for us are the carefully curated brewery stops—each offering a unique vibe—and the opportunity to learn from passionate locals about the city’s brewing history. Plus, the all-inclusive nature, from pickup to tastings, makes this a hassle-free experience.
A potential consideration? The tour lasts about 6 to 7 hours, so it’s best suited for those who enjoy a leisurely day with plenty of tastings and socializing. It may not be ideal for travelers with limited time or those who prefer more active sightseeing.
This experience is particularly suitable for beer aficionados, travelers who want a taste of local life without the stress, or anyone interested in Brisbane’s craft brewing culture. If you’re after an authentic, relaxed, and well-organized day, this tour could be just the right fit.

An In-Depth Look at the Tour Experience
The Beginning: Easy Start at Roma Street
The tour kicks off at Roma Street, a convenient central Brisbane location. From there, your guide, whose enthusiasm and knowledge shine through, takes charge, and you settle into your comfortable Mercedes Benz bus. We loved the way the pickup simplifies travel logistics—no need to worry about taxis or public transport after a long flight or day of sightseeing.
First Stop: Brisbane Brewing Co. West End
Your first encounter is with Brisbane Brewing Co. in West End, a neighborhood known for its vibrant atmosphere. This brewery specializes in beers that cater to local tastes—think fresh, crisp, and perfect for Queensland’s warm climate. The tasting here lasts about an hour, giving you plenty of time to sample their offerings and learn about their brewing philosophy.
One reviewer remarked, “We loved the way the guide explained the different styles—they made it easy to understand even for those new to craft beers.” This suggests the guides do a good job balancing education with casual fun, making the experience accessible for newcomers and enthusiasts alike.
Second Stop: Catchment Brewing Co
Next, you visit Catchment Brewing Co, a brewery with roots dating back to 1886. Their approach blends tradition and innovation, inspired by Brisbane’s streetscape and history. Their signature beers reflect a deep sense of place, and the tasting is complemented by stories about their legacy.
One guest shared, “It was fascinating to learn about the brewery’s long-standing history and how they keep evolving.” Expect about an hour here to enjoy the flavors and absorb the local brewing culture.

Third Stop: BrewDog DogTap Brisbane
The largest stop on the tour is BrewDog’s DogTap, where you spend about two hours. Established in 2007, BrewDog is a globally recognized craft brewery with a rebellious spirit. The Headliner series, including the famous Punk IPA, is a highlight, alongside their innovative Amplified range.
This stop is more than just tasting; it’s an introduction to a brewery that emphasizes bold flavors and sustainability. The atmosphere is lively, often filled with fellow beer lovers, making it a social hub. A reviewer pointed out, “We appreciated how they balanced the craft quality with fun, making the experience memorable for all.”
Final Stop: Felons Brewing Co
Your last brewery visit is to Felons Brewing Co, in downtown Brisbane, which often offers scenic views of the river. The guided tour here lasts just about a minute, but the tasting experience extends as you enjoy their carefully crafted beers. Felons is well-regarded for its artistry and quality, and learning about their ingredients and philosophies rounds out the day.
End of the Tour
After the final tasting, you’re taken back to the original meeting point at Roma Street, where you can reflect on the day’s discoveries. The tour concludes with plenty of time to explore the city on your own or plan your next adventure.

FAQ: Practical Questions About the Tour
Is transportation included? Yes, the tour includes door-to-door service in a Mercedes Benz bus, making travel between breweries comfortable and stress-free.
How long is the tour? The full experience lasts approximately 6 to 7 hours, including visits to four breweries and tasting sessions.
Are there any age restrictions? As the tour involves alcohol tastings, it is intended for travelers of legal drinking age in Australia.
Can I cancel this tour? Yes, you can cancel for free up to 24 hours before the scheduled start, receiving a full refund.
What’s the meeting point? The tour begins at Roma Street in Brisbane City, with the final stop returning there.
Is this tour suitable for solo travelers? Absolutely—groups are capped at 24, making it a friendly setting for solos, couples, or small groups.
What about weather? The tour requires good weather; if canceled due to rain or storms, you’ll be offered an alternative date or a full refund.
Are the breweries accessible for people with mobility issues? The data doesn’t specify, but the stops seem straightforward. It’s best to inquire directly if mobility is a concern.
Is food included? No, the tour focuses on sampling beers, so if you need a meal, consider eating beforehand or afterwards.
